1. AI-Powered Content Creation Becomes the New Normal

Artificial Intelligence is no longer just a support tool—it has become the backbone of content creation. Platforms like Instagram, YouTube, and TikTok are integrating AI features directly into their apps. Today, creators can generate scripts, captions, thumbnails, visuals, and even full videos using AI.

Why this trend is exploding:

  • Saves time for creators
  • Helps small influencers produce high-quality content
  • Boosts consistency and posting frequency
  • AI recommendation engines help target the right audience

Businesses also use AI to generate product photos, marketing campaigns, and personalized digital ads, making social media marketing more cost-effective.

2. Short-Form Vertical Videos Still Rule

Even in 2025, short-form vertical videos are still the king of engagement. Reels, Shorts, TikTok videos, and Snapchat Spotlight dominate user attention because audiences love fast, snackable content.

What’s new in 2025:

  • Reels now push “micro-storytelling” formats
  • YouTube Shorts adds stronger monetization
  • TikTok introduces clearer e-commerce integrations
  • Creators focus more on “hook-first” opening lines

Videos under 30 seconds perform best, especially when combined with trends, music, and relatable storytelling.

3. Social Commerce Boom: People Buy Directly Through Social Media

Shopping is shifting from websites to social media apps. Instagram Shop, YouTube Product Tags, and TikTok Shop have become mainstream.

Why it works:

People trust influencers

  • One-click product checkout
  • Livestream shopping is rising in India, UAE, and USA
  • Small businesses gain organic reach and easy sales

Influencers often create “Real-Time Product Trials”, giving viewers instant confidence in a purchase.

4. Rise of “Authentic Content” Over Perfect Content

Users are now tired of over-edited, picture-perfect posts. In 2025, raw, natural, and unfiltered content performs better.

Trending formats:

  • Vlogs shot on normal phone cameras
  • Unfiltered selfies
  • “Day in my life” storytelling
  • Honest reviews
  • Behind-the-scenes reels

People want relatability, not perfection—and platforms reward authenticity with better reach.

5. Creators Build Personal Brands, Not Just Followers

Instead of chasing follower count, influencers now build niche-based personal brands. This trend helps them collaborate with brands that truly fit their content style.

Fastest-growing niches in 2025:

  • Fitness micro-influencers
  • Finance and budgeting creators
  • Motivational storytellers
  • AI learning creators
  • Regional-language content creators

Creators with strong personal identity grow faster and monetize better through brand deals, subscription content, and digital products.

6. Regional & Vernacular Content Growth

India, Africa, and Southeast Asia are witnessing a massive explosion in local-language digital content. Platforms reward regional creators because they drive deeper engagement.

Popular languages in 2025:

  • Hindi
  • Gujarati
  • Tamil
  • Telugu
  • Marathi
  • Bengali

Regional reels, meme pages, and hyperlocal trends gain massive traction—often going viral overnight.

7. Meme Culture & Trend Waves Get Faster

Memes now travel faster than news. In 2025, trend cycles have become shorter—some last only 24–48 hours. Creators who catch early trends get massive reach.

Trending meme themes include:

  • Relatable everyday problems
  • Pop culture moments
  • Celebrity one-liners
  • Viral sounds
  • Funny reactions

Meme-based marketing has also become a powerful tool for brands.

8. Private Communities Rise (Less Public Posting)

People now prefer closed groups and private spaces over public posting.

Popular platforms for private communities:

  • WhatsApp Channels
  • Telegram Groups
  • Instagram Broadcast Channels
  • Discord Servers

These spaces make followers feel personally connected to creators, boosting loyalty and retention.

9. Livestream Content Gets Major Attention

Livestreaming is no longer limited to gamers. Everyone—from chefs to teachers to comedians—is going live.

Top performing livestream content:

  • Product demonstrations
  • Q&A sessions
  • Cooking live
  • Fitness sessions
  • Live events
  • Educational workshops

Livestreaming is also the future of social selling, especially for fashion, beauty, and electronics.

10. Algorithm Focus on “User Intent” Instead of Followers

In 2025, the social media algorithm pushes content to people based on intent and interest, not followers. This means:

A new creator can go viral with one good video

Content quality matters more than popularity

Hashtags matter less than watch time

Relevance and retention determine ranking

This shift gives everyone—big or small—a fair chance to grow.
